#226e48 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#226e48 is composed of 13.3% red, 43.1% green and 28.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 69.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.5% yellow and 56.9% black. It has a hue angle of 150 degrees, a saturation of 52.8% and a lightness of 28.2%. #226e48 color hex could be obtained by blending #44dc90 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#336633.

● #226e48 color description : Very dark cyan - lime green.
#226e48 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#226e48 has RGB values of R:34, G:110, B:72 and CMYK values of C:0.69, M:0, Y:0.35, K:0.57. Its decimal value is 2256456.
